Conserving Electricity

We use the appliances that we have at home, to reduce our workload, by a great extent. Little do we realize though that these appliances run on energy viz. electrical energy. Make a list of all the appliances that you have at your house and do not forget to add appliances like torches and portable radios, which run on batteries, which contain electric charges in them. Then make a difference chart, where you divide these items on the basis of items of necessity, of help or items of want. What comes where?
A)An item of necessity is one that you just can’t do without. Like a water pump to bring water to your taps. This water is then used for cooking and cleaning purposes, something that you just can’t do without.
B)An item of help is something that makes your life a little easier. Like a generator, which is suitable, in case there is a power failure.
C)An item of want is something, which we keep in our houses just because we like the presence of it. Like for instance, a video game or a computer. It’s just that we like the use of these things but they are not absolutely necessary for our life! Some items may have double properties, like an answering machine for telephones.
For instance, you may just install it with your telephone because you like to have it, but for a businessman, it may be an item of necessity, which he can’t do without.
